Part out what you can, junk the rest.
Yep can sell that new radiator and cat, for one.
Interior pieces if in good shape (especially if your dash passenger side hasn't cracked).
Wheels are generally pretty easy to sell as well.
Any body trim is worth something.

You should probably avoid driving the car then. The low-compression engine can ruin the new cat in short order.
